battery charger

[/ˈbætəri ˈtʃɑrdʒər/]
nounpl: battery chargers
carregador de bateria
1. A device that supplies electric current to recharge a battery
I need to plug in the battery charger to power up my phone.
Preciso ligar o carregador de bateria para carregar meu telefone.
2. Equipment used in vehicles to restore charge to a dead or depleted battery
The car's battery charger kept the vehicle running during winter.
O carregador de bateria do carro manteve o veículo funcionando durante o inverno.
Battery chargers are essential household items in both Brazil and the USA due to widespread use of mobile devices and electronic gadgets. In Brazil, people often refer to chargers by brand names (like 'carregador Samsung' or 'carregador iPhone'). The term is straightforward and universally understood in both Portuguese-speaking countries.
